June 12 annulment: MURIC applauds Falana’s legal move against IBB

...Backs Abiola’s posthumous declaration

The Muslim Rights Concern (MURIC) has commended renowned human rights lawyer, Femi Falana, for mobilizing a legal team to take action against the former military head of state, General Ibrahim Badamosi Babangida (IBB), following his recent admission that Chief MKO Abiola won the June 12, 1993, presidential election. The group also reiterated its support for the posthumous declaration of Abiola as Nigeria’s rightful president.

In a statement issued on Thursday, February 27, 2025, MURIC’s Executive Director, Professor Ishaq Akintola, praised Falana’s initiative, urging progressive lawyers and human rights activists to rally behind the legal pursuit of justice.

MURIC described the annulment of the election as a “coup against the General Will” and a “criminal abortion” of democracy, emphasizing that justice remains relevant, regardless of time.

The organization also called on the Nigerian government to formally declare the official results of the June 12 election, as recently disclosed by IBB, to cement Abiola’s place in history and allow his family to enjoy the privileges due to a democratically elected president.
